A working-class man constantly squabbles with his family over the important issues of the day.
EPISODE 1
Meet The Bunkers
It's Edith and Archie Bunker's 22nd wedding anniversary and their daughter Gloria and her husband Mike are planning a surprise Sunday brunch. Edith is pleasantly surprised, however, Archie's 'no big deal' attitude leads to a huge argument.
EPISODE 2
Writing The President
Mike writes a letter to President Nixon protesting everything that's wrong with America, including the state of the environment and the nation's involvement in Vietnam. Archie finds out, and he decides he also will write a letter to Tricky Dick.
EPISODE 3
Oh, My Aching Back
While moonlighting, driving a taxi for Bert Munson, Archie is in a minor fender bender with a Jewish woman.
EPISODE 4
Archie Gives Blood
Archie won't donate blood over his concerns a non-Caucasian will be the recipient.
EPISODE 5
Judging Books By Covers
Roger, a friend of Mike and Gloria's, stops by. Archie takes one look and labels him as gay even though Mike insists that he isn't. Mike makes a realization that one of Archie's drinking buddies, Steve is a well-adjusted, straight-acting, gay man.
EPISODE 6
Gloria's Pregnancy
Archie hits the roof when he learns Gloria is pregnant and unemployed college student Mike has no means to support his soon-to-be child. But just as he's changing his tune, Archie learns that Gloria became suddenly ill and suffered a miscarriage.
